Oregon Coalition "No Tax Oregon" Secures 150,000 Signatures to Contest Transportation Funding Law
Oregon coalition "No Tax Oregon" collected 150,000 signatures to challenge a transportation funding law, surpassing the required 78,000 for ballot consideration, with a focus on the proposed 2026 tax hikes for ODOT's funding deficit.

Man Charged with Murder Following Fatal Shooting in Portland's Hollywood District
Daniel A. Snegirev was arrested for a shooting in Portland's Hollywood District that left one man dead and another injured. The non-random incident involved acquaintances and resulted in multiple charges against Snegirev.
Local Resident Perishes in Devastating Cherry Grove Blaze; Community Rallies in Wake of Tragedy
A local resident died in a modular home fire in Cherry Grove. Despite assistance from multiple fire departments, the resident was found deceased after the fire was put out. The cause is under investigation, but foul play is ruled out.
